In September 2022 our school, along with 4 other local schools combined to become The Cornovii Trust; Alsager Highfields Primary, Alsager school, Audlem St. James CofE Primary, Brine Leas School and Weston Village Primary.
Alsager School is a large 11-18 mixed Multi Academy Trust with 1569 pupils on roll, including approximately 267 students in the Sixth Form and is the only secondary school in the town.
